Why Offline Campaigns Require Dynamic Attribution

Printed collateral, direct mail, and physical signage are essential marketing tools, but measuring their financial performance historically presented a challenge. When someone sees a store display or receives a postcard and later visits your website, standard web analytics classify that visitor as direct traffic or organic search. As a result, the physical touchpoint gets zero credit for the resulting sale.

Trackable QR codes bridge this gap by converting physical touchpoints into measurable digital entry points. When a customer scans a code on printed material, your analytics platform logs the scan event and tracks that user’s journey through lead forms, signups, or e-commerce purchases.

To capture accurate attribution data, you must understand the key operational differences between static and dynamic codes:

  • Statische QR codes encode a fixed destination URL directly into the pixel pattern. They offer no tracking capabilities and cannot be updated after printing.
  • Dynamische QR codes route the scanner through a flexible short link to your final landing page. They log scan data in real time – including scan time, location, and device type – and allow you to update destination links at any time without reprinting. Building Custom UTM Parameters for Physical Touchpoints

UTM (Urchin Tracking Module) parameters are standardized text tags added to the end of a destination URL. When a smartphone camera scans a code containing these tags, web analytics tools like Google Analytics 4 (GA4) read the parameters and attribute the user session to the specific offline source. Without UTM tags, analytics platforms group QR code traffic under generic direct traffic, leaving campaign managers without visibility into which flyer, poster, or print ad drove the visit.

Structuring Your Tracking Links

A robust offline tracking link relies on specific parameter fields:

Parameter Doel Recommended Offline Formatting Example Value
“utm_source” Identifies the physical channel or location Specific print item or display site “directmailpostcard”
“utm_medium” Identifies the overarching marketing medium Standardized channel tag like “qr” or “offline” “qr”
“utm_campaign” Identifies the specific promotion or offer Name of the promotion and year “springsale2025″
“utm_content” Distinguishes design or placement variations Placement detail or creative variant “frontbladzijdeqr”
“utm_term” Tracks target audience segments Demographic segment or mailing list code “existing_customers”

Standardizing Naming Conventions

To keep your web analytics clean and prevent fragmented reporting, follow standard formatting rules:

  • Use lowercase letters consistently: Analytics tools treat uppercase and lowercase tags separately, creating duplicate channel entries for “QR” and “qr”.
  • Separate words with underscores: Avoid spaces, which create percent-encoding symbols (“%20”) that clutter tracking URLs.
  • Maintain uniform medium tags: Apply a single medium value across all print materials so all scan traffic consolidates under one channel group in report views.

Best Practices for Print Deployment

To maintain high scannability and ensure reliable data capture across physical media:

  • Assign unique codes per physical placement: Generate distinct dynamic QR codes with unique “utmsource” or “utmcontent” values for every physical location. Using separate codes for storefront posters and register flyers allows you to compare location performance directly.
  • Maintain strong visual contrast: Position dark QR code modules against a plain light background. High contrast enables phone cameras to identify and decode pixel patterns instantly.
  • Apply proper print sizing guidelines: Printed materials scanned at arm’s length, such as promotional flyers or direct mail postcards, require a minimum size of 0.8 × 0.8 inches (2 × 2 cm). For larger signage, maintain a 10:1 ratio between scanning distance and code width.
  • Export designs in vector file formats: Always download final QR code graphics in vector formats (.SVG or .PDF) instead of raster images like JPEGs to prevent pixelation during professional printing.

Monitoring Scans and Analyzing Conversion Data

Measuring ROI requires connecting top-of-funnel physical interactions with bottom-of-funnel digital conversions. You will gather campaign data across two integrated environments: your QR management dashboard and your web analytics software.

QR attribution workflow infographic

Capturing Top-of-Funnel Data in Your Dashboard

Your QR management platform records physical scan interaction data immediately. When you QR-codescans in realtime volgen, your dashboard displays critical engagement metrics:

  • Total vs. unique scans: Total scans record every scan instance, while unique scans isolate individual device interactions.
  • Geographic scan distribution: Maps pinpoint top-performing cities and postal regions.
  • Engagement timing trends: Hourly and daily scan distributions reveal peak activity windows for target audiences.
  • Device operating systems: Operating system metrics ensure landing pages function seamlessly across iOS and Android devices.

Evaluating Conversions in Google Analytics 4

While your scan dashboard measures physical interactions, GA4 tracks user behavior after visitors arrive on your website.

To evaluate campaign traffic in GA4:

  • Navigate to Reports > Acquisition > Traffic acquisition.
  • Change the primary reporting dimension to Session source / medium of Session campaign.
  • Search for your custom medium tag (such as “qr”).
  • Analyze key performance indicators, including Engaged sessions, Engagement rateen Key events (conversions).

When online actions – such as e-commerce purchases, form submissions, or newsletter signups – are designated as key events in GA4, the platform attributes those conversions directly back to your print campaign source parameters.

Calculating Campaign ROI and Performance Metrics

Once campaign expenditure is recorded and attributed revenue is tracked in web analytics, you can calculate exact Return on Investment (ROI) using standard financial formulas.

The ROI Calculation Formula

Calculate campaign ROI using the standard equation:

ROI (%) = [(Attributed Revenue − Total Campaign Cost) ÷ Total Campaign Cost] × 100

Practical ROI Calculation Example

Consider a direct mail flyer campaign created to generate online service bookings:

  • Total Campaign Cost: $2,500 (covering graphic design, printing, and postage).
  • Total QR Scans: 800 total scans (650 unique scans).
  • Attributed Web Conversions: 50 completed bookings originating from “utmsource=directmail_flyer”.
  • Total Attributed Revenue: $6,000 in direct sales revenue.

Applying the calculation formula:

ROI = [($6,000 − $2,500) ÷ $2,500] × 100 = ($3,500 ÷ $2,500) × 100 = 140%

The campaign generated a 140% net return on investment.

Secondary Efficiency Metrics

To compare efficiency across different physical materials and placements, monitor these supporting performance indicators:

  • Cost per Scan (CPS): Divide total campaign cost by total scans ($2,500 ÷ 800 = $3.12 per scan).
  • Scan-to-Conversion Rate: Divide attributed conversions by unique scans and multiply by 100 ((50 ÷ 650) × 100 = 7.69%).
  • Cost Per Acquisition (CPA): Divide total campaign cost by attributed conversions ($2,500 ÷ 50 = $50.00 per conversion).
  • Revenue Per Scan (RPS): Divide total attributed revenue by total scans ($6,000 ÷ 800 = $7.50 per scan).

Comparing Performance Across Offline Media

Evaluating performance across physical placements helps allocate future print budgets toward high-yielding collateral types.

Comparing offline QR placements
Marketing Material Target KPI Optimization Strategy
Direct Mail & Postcards Conversion Rate & CPA Position a clear incentive or discount offer directly adjacent to the code.
In-Store Posters & Displays Scan Volume & Scan Velocity Adjust display height and move codes toward high-traffic eye-level focal points.
Productverpakking Repeat Scans & Engagement Rate Direct users to digital instruction manuals, warranty activation forms, or reorder discounts.
Event Signage & Banners Lead Capture Rate Offer downloadable resources or promotional giveaways in exchange for contact information.

Guidelines for Maximizing Offline Campaign Scans

To maximize conversion rates and maintain accurate campaign data, follow these core operational standards:

  • Include clear action-oriented text: Avoid printing standalone codes without context. Place explicit calls-to-action beside the code frame, such as “Scan to unlock 15% off your purchase” of “Scan to view full menu”.
  • Optimize mobile landing pages: Scanning occurs exclusively on mobile devices. Ensure target pages load in under two seconds and feature thumb-friendly layout designs.
  • Test tracking URLs prior to mass distribution: Perform live scan tests across multiple mobile OS devices to confirm that all UTM tags pass cleanly to the landing page and record in real-time analytics.

Veelgestelde vragen

Can I track QR code scans without using UTM parameters?

Yes, dynamic QR code management platforms automatically track scan volume, device operating systems, scan timestamps, and geographic locations. However, appending UTM parameters to destination links allows web analytics and CRM platforms to attribute downstream website sessions, purchases, and lead form submissions back to your specific physical campaign.

What happens if I need to update the landing page after printing my codes?

If you generated dynamic QR codes, you can update the destination URL and UTM parameters at any time through your management dashboard without reprinting your physical artwork. Static QR codes encode the target web address permanently into the print design and cannot be modified once printed.

How do I compare the performance of different print placements?

Assign a unique dynamic QR code with distinct UTM parameters (such as “utmcontent=windowposter” vs “utmcontent=checkoutflyer”) to each physical location or collateral type. This setup allows you to isolate scan volumes, conversion rates, and attributed revenue across individual placements in your analytics reporting.
